Sioux Falls Area Community Foundation

The Sioux Falls Area Community Foundation has awarded grants for the first quarter of the year to six local nonprofits. The grants were made possible through the Community Fund, which is supported by unrestricted gifts from donors who entrust the foundation to award grants based on community needs and opportunities. Receiving awards were Call to Freedom, Chess4Life, Faith Through Frames, Hazard Film Project, Indian Education Parent Committee and South Dakota News Watch.

Hy-Vee, Hormel Foods

As part of its annual Hams for the Holidays campaign with Hormel Foods, Hy-Vee employees and local first responders distributed 300 Hormel Cure 81 hams to families in need April 14 at the W.H. Lyon Fairgrounds. In the campaign’s fifth year, Hy-Vee delivered a total of 7,400 hams at 19 stops across 10 states to help provide hunger relief in communities served by Hy-Vee stores.

Hy-Vee

Hy-Vee has launched a fundraiser aimed at supporting local food banks across its eight-state region, including Feeding South Dakota. All funds raised will provide immediate assistance to families in need and support the increased demand for food following recent reductions in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program, or SNAP, benefits. Food Bank Fridays invites customers to make a $1 or $5 donation every day at their local Hy-Vee or Dollar Fresh Market store to help feed local families in need. On Fridays, Hy-Vee’s social media pages highlight how the donations are making a difference.
